Export a Visualization

You can export visualizations in a variety of formats to view, store, and share with others.

You can specify the following output options when you export a visualization:

  • For Powerpoint (pptx), PDF, and Image (png) — Specify the file name, paper size, and orientation.

    When you share any of these visual formats, the visualization is re-rendered based on the size and orientation you select. So if you're sharing a table, then your output file might not contain all of the table's rows and columns displayed in your visualization.

    When you export to PDF format, you can optionally specify a password to protect the PDF file.

  • For Data (csv) — Specify the output file name. This option only includes the data used in the workbook. The output file uses the data delimiter for your computer's locale. For example, if your locale is set to Brazil, then the delimiter for numeric decimals is a comma instead of a period, which is used when your locale is set to United States.
  • For Excel (xlsx) — Specify the output file name for table and pivot table data. Oracle Analytics exports data and time values exactly as they appear in the data source. Oracle Analytics applies no time zone conversions during export, for example, time zone system settings or the user's time zone settings.
  • For Package (dva)Specify whether to include workbook data and connection credentials. To export the workbook as a self-contained file with data, connection details, and permissions, choose File from the export options, then select Package (dva) in the Format field. To password-protect the file, specify a password in the Protect Password fields.
  1. On your home page, hover over a workbook containing the visualization that you want to export, click Actions, and select Open.
  2. Click Edit to display the workbook for editing.
  3. On the Visualize canvas, hover over the visualization that you want to export, and click Export Share icon on the visualization toolbar.
  4. Select a format from the drop-down list.
  5. Use the File dialog to specify the output options.
  6. Click Save.
